The influence of cognitive biases

Cognitive biases play a significant role in how gamblers interpret their successes. One common bias is the “hot hand fallacy,” where individuals believe that a person who experiences success in a random event will continue to do so in subsequent attempts. This belief can make gamblers feel like they are on a winning streak that will never end, even when statistical probabilities suggest otherwise.

Another bias that contributes to this sense of invincibility is the “illusion of control.” Gamblers often feel they have control over the outcome of games of chance through their actions, strategies, or rituals. When they experience a series of wins, they may mistakenly attribute their success to their skills or decisions, further entrenching the belief that they can influence luck in their favor.

The role of social reinforcement

The social environment surrounding gambling can also bolster a gambler’s feelings of invincibility. Celebrations of wins, whether among friends or in a casino setting, create an atmosphere that reinforces positive feelings associated with gambling. This social reinforcement can amplify the sense of accomplishment and confidence, pushing individuals to gamble more often and with larger stakes.

Additionally, sharing stories of victories can create a culture of success within gambling circles. When a gambler hears about others’ winning experiences, it can bolster their belief in their ability to replicate those outcomes. This communal validation can be powerful, leading individuals to take greater risks in pursuit of more significant rewards.

The dangers of overconfidence

While feeling invincible during a winning streak may seem harmless, it can lead to dangerous consequences. Overconfidence can result in poor bankroll management, as gamblers may neglect to set limits or budget for their gambling activities. The desire to chase losses or to ride a winning wave can quickly lead to substantial financial losses, as the gambler becomes increasingly reckless.

Moreover, this invincibility complex can affect personal relationships and overall mental well-being. As individuals prioritize gambling over other responsibilities, they may face social isolation or relationship strains. The thrill of winning can create a cycle of addiction that’s difficult to break, leading individuals to gamble beyond their means and neglect other aspects of their lives.
